Fans, supporters, Tour de Victoria volunteers and fellow cyclists filled Parkside's atrium on Friday, Sept. 16, 2011 to welcome home Ryder Hesjedal, celebrate the success of the inaugural Tour de Victoria (which took place on May 28, 2011) and to support Ryder's Wheelmen/Wheelwomen Ride Bicycles initiative.
The night kicked off with a barbecue hosted by M&M Meat Shops and live music courtesy of the Casey Ryder Trio. Guests got to check out Ryder's ultralight bikes on display while footage of the 2011 Tour de Victoria and the Tour de France played on a big screen. Wheelmen/Wheelwoman T-shirts were also available for sale at the event, with the proceeds going to support young up-and-coming cyclists through Ryder's Wheelmen initiative.

The first Vancouver Island Cultural Festival (V.I.C. Fest) took place on Saturday, June 18, 2011 on the grounds of St. Ann's Academy—right across the street from Parkside!
Festival goers got to listen to local live bands (inlcuding Acres of Lions, Jon & Roy, Quioa and more), sample locally crafted brews and wine and enjoy food from Victoria's best food vendors, all while checking out local art, clothing, jewelery and more.
Parkside Victoria Resort & Spa was proud to be the official accommodation sponsor for the first annual V.I.C. Fest.

Parkside Victoria Resort & Spa was proud to be the founding sponsor and headquarters of the inaugural Ryder Hesjedal's Tour de Victoria, which took place on May 28, 2011.
Over 1,200 cyclists of all levels and abilities took part in this event, riding either the 90km route, lead by Olympian Simon Whitfield, or the 140km route, lead by Tour de France 7th place finisher Ryder Hesjedal and "Captain Canuck" Trevor Linden.
